Installation Procedure

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2009 Saturn Vue.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
    Fig 1: Identifying Retaining Ring
    GM1843257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  1. Install the new retaining clip on the tripod.
  2. Install the new wheel drive shaft seal.
  3. Fig 2: View Of Wheel Drive Shaft
    GM1843422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
    NOTE: When installing the wheel drive shaft, you will notice a slight resistance. This is the wheel drive shaft seal. A snap or click should be heard when the wheel drive shaft is fully seated.
  4. Install the wheel drive shaft.
  5. Install the rear suspension knuckle. Refer to Knuckle Replacement .
  6. Fig 3: View Of Wheel Drive Shaft Spindle Nut
    GM1840032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  7. Hand install a new wheel drive shaft spindle nut.
  8. Fig 4: Inserting Drift Into Rotor & Against Brake Caliper Mounting Bracket
    GM1843399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  9. Insert a drift or punch into the rotor and against the brake caliper mounting bracket.
  10. CAUTION: Refer to Fastener Caution .
  11. Tighten the wheel drive shaft spindle nut. Tighten the nut to 205 N.m (151 lb ft).
  12. Install the tire and wheel assembly. Refer to Tire and Wheel Removal and Installation .
  13. Remove the support and lower the vehicle.
